SFHQ-KLN Gets New IT Unit to Kilinochchi Madya Maha Vidyalaya


Initiatives taken by the Security Forces Headquarters - Kilinochchi (SFHQ-KLN) for the benefit of students at Kilinochchi Madya Maha Vidyalaya, bore fruits when the Kilinochchi Commercial Bank offered its sponsorship to have an IT Centre established in the school premises.

The new IT laboratory with 8 computers, provided by the Commercial Bank, in response to a request, made by Major General Udaya Perera, Commander, SFHQ-KLN, was opened on Thursday (22) during a ceremony, attended by a large gathering.

Students at Kilinochchi Madya Maha Vidyalaya on the day of the opening of their long-felt need, conducted the invitees to the ceremony in a procession, preceded by the school band before the ceremony got underway at the school’s main hall. A Tamil student girl made the welcome speech afterwards and invited the distinguished guests to open the new IT laboratory.

Major General Udaya Perera, making a brief speech to the occasion requested the students to make maximum use of the new IT Centre in order for them to improve their knowledge to match with fast changing trends in the world.

Mr Dinesh Weerakkody, Chairman, Commercial Bank, senior bank officers, Kilinochchi Zonal Director of Education, Major General Udaya Perera, Commander, SFHQ-KLN, 58 and 65 Division General Officers Commanding, Principals, Teachers, senior state officials and Army officers attended the opening ceremony.
